Emphatic Wade win at PDC World Darts Championship

PDC World Darts Championship
Venue: Alexandra Palace, London Dates: 16 December-3 January
Coverage: Live on Sky Sports, reports and results on BBC Sport website


James Wade in action
Wade looks to be in good form at Alexandra Palace

James Wade produced a dominant display to move into the second round of the PDC World Championship with a 3-0 win over Spaniard Antonio Alcinas.

Hampshire's Wade, seeded second, restricted Alcinas to just two legs on his way to an impressive win.

"I believe I will win the world title, it's whether it's this one," he said.

Meanwhile, Northern Ireland's Brendan Dolan took advantage of an off-colour performance by Kevin 'The Artist' Painter to claim a 3-0 victory.

Painter, seeded 18, won just two legs with Dolan in control throughout at Alexandra Palace.

In other matches, Alan Tabern twice came from behind to defeat Welshman Richie Burnett 3-2.

Tabern, seeded 23, was 2-1 down before winning six of the last seven legs to reach the second round.

Jyhan Artut held off a strong fight-back from Hong Kong's Scott Mackenzie to progress from the preliminaries with a 4-3 victory.

The German led 3-1 at one point but his opponent hit back to level at 3-3. But Artut went on to hit a 76 finish to set up a first round clash with Denis Ovens.

But Ovens proved too hot for Artut, claiming a 3-1 win to move into the second round.
